Minco IV Wind Turbine Farm, Caddo and Canadian Counties, OK

I performed finite element numerical modeling (Plaxis3D) of wind turbine foundations as part of the technical advisory services for the proposed wind farm development in Caddo and Canadian counties in Oklahoma. The project consisted of 56 turbines founded on single tensionless piers with diameters of 16 feet and lengths ranging between 28 to 38 feet.

Lighthipe 220kV Substation Rebuild Project, Long Beach, CA

The project was to provide the geotechnical evaluation in support of the seismic retrofit of the control building at Lighthipe Substation in Long Beach, California. The seismic retrofit involved installation of new foundation elements around the perimeter and within the building to enhance the axial, uplift, and shear bearing capacity of the existing foundation system. The geotechnical evaluation in this project included an axial/lateral design of the proposed pile groups and a seismic hazard evaluation including seismic ground motion hazard analyses following ASCE 7-10 and ASCE 41-13 for the new and retrofitting structural elements as well as liquefaction hazard assessment.

AT&T New Wireless Communication Sites, San Diego County, CA

Morteza managed the geotechnical investigation performed as part of the design and construction of four wireless communication cell tower sites throughout San Diego County. The improvements included equipment cabinets, concrete masonry unit walls, concrete pads, and mono-pole structures to support the communications equipment. Subsurface conditions were explored by collecting geotechnical samples for laboratory testing. Potential geologic hazards were explored by evaluating slope stability and mapping seismic design parameters. Appropriate alternatives for foundation support and engineering criteria, including estimated bearing capacity and subsurface soils settlements, for foundation design and installation were recommended.

Borax Mine T-1000 Fuel Tank, Boron, CA

Lead geotechnical engineer for the investigation supporting the replacement of a 150,000-gallon diesel fuel tank and associated facilities at the US Borax mine in Boron, California. The investigation included five borings, laboratory testing, and evaluation of undocumented fill and valley-axis deposits. The study addressed potential geologic hazards including hydro-consolidation, expansive soils, and seismic ground shaking. Geotechnical recommendations included remedial grading, shallow foundation design, slab-on-grade construction, and pavement sections.
